### Step 4: Enable Dark-Mode Support

Welcome aboard. The Ockleby admin dashboard now derives its palette from design tokens rather than hard-coded hex values, so this step replaces the legacy theme loader with the token resolver. Please read the theming overview first, since partially migrated pages will flash unstyled content. Once the resolver package is installed, restart the dashboard shell locally and confirm both themes toggle cleanly. The resolver expects the following configuration values.

config for bahop-baduf:
[kasion]
team = lamath
access_code = ac_d807e5
host = kasion.paliqcloud.corp
port = 4000
owner = julix.tamvan
peer = frair.qorvelsoft.local

## Changed defaults

Heads up: the Ledgerline tax-rate lookup cache now defaults to a 15-minute TTL instead of 24 hours. Turns out rates in the Veldt County sandbox were going stale mid-demo, which was embarrassing. Eviction is now LRU rather than FIFO, and the cache warms on boot. If you're reviewing, check that nothing hardcodes the old TTL. The new defaults land as follows.

deployment values, bajop-taweg:
holwyn:
  log_level: debug
  metrics_host: metrics.holwyn.zemvarsys.internal
  pool_size: 32

Leadership review: Kestrel Foods pilot. Six Marloway stores live since March. Basket attach rate up 4%, returns flat. Store staff feedback positive; shelf placement remains an issue in two locations. Recommend extending pilot to twelve stores next quarter. Decision needed by Friday. The note below outlines the wider plan.

management briefing: The finance team signed off on a budget of $3.1 million for Project Rusir. The renewal with Casokax Works closes at $13.5 million a year, 15 percent below the last contract.

## Changelog — TileHawk Prefetcher 3.2.0

Default prefetch radius dropped from 3 rings to 2, and the idle-fetch window now opens after 400ms instead of 150ms. This cuts bandwidth on the Verlun region clusters by roughly a third with no measurable pan latency. No action needed unless overrides exist. The new shipped defaults are as follows.

config for tagaf-bawif:
[norok]
host = norok.ordinworks.local
user = norok_svc
database = norok_prod